Historical Accounts of Tall Whites Encounters

The historical accounts of Tall Whites encounters primarily stem from the testimonies of individuals who claim to have had direct contact with these beings. One of the most notable figures in this narrative is Charles Hall, a former U.S. Air Force weather observer who published a series of books detailing his experiences with the Tall Whites during his time at Nellis Air Force Base in Nevada.

Hall’s accounts describe interactions with these extraterrestrials, including their advanced technology and their apparent interest in human affairs. His stories have been met with both fascination and skepticism, as they provide a unique glimpse into the world of alleged alien encounters. In addition to Hall’s accounts, there have been numerous reports from other individuals claiming to have seen or interacted with Tall Whites.

These encounters often share common themes, such as descriptions of their physical appearance, their behavior, and the environments in which they are said to appear. Many witnesses report feelings of awe or fear during their encounters, which adds to the mystique surrounding these beings. However, the lack of corroborating evidence for these claims raises questions about their validity and the motivations behind such testimonies.

Psychological Explanations for Tall Whites Encounters

Psychological explanations for encounters with Tall Whites often focus on cognitive biases and perceptual phenomena that can lead individuals to believe they have experienced something extraordinary. For instance, sleep paralysis, hallucinations, and altered states of consciousness can contribute to vivid experiences that individuals may interpret as alien encounters. These psychological factors can create compelling narratives that resonate with personal beliefs and cultural influences.

Additionally, social psychology plays a role in shaping perceptions of alien encounters. The desire for connection or understanding in an increasingly complex world can lead individuals to seek out explanations beyond conventional science. This search for meaning may manifest in reports of encounters with beings like the Tall Whites, as individuals attempt to make sense of their experiences through a lens that aligns with their beliefs about extraterrestrial life.

Government Conspiracy Theories and Tall Whites

Government conspiracy theories often intersect with beliefs about Tall Whites, as many proponents argue that there is a deliberate cover-up regarding extraterrestrial encounters. These theories suggest that governments possess knowledge about alien life but choose to withhold this information from the public for various reasons, including national security or societal stability. Such narratives can be compelling, as they tap into existing distrust toward authority figures and institutions.

The allure of conspiracy theories surrounding Tall Whites is further fueled by historical events such as Project Blue Book, which investigated UFO sightings in the United States during the 1950s and 1960s. The secrecy surrounding government investigations into UFOs has led some individuals to speculate about hidden truths regarding alien life forms like the Tall Whites. This intersection between conspiracy theories and beliefs about extraterrestrials complicates discussions about credibility and evidence.
